IRC log of dig on 2010-07-21
Timestamps are in UTC.
- 00:12:20 [melvster]
- oshani: Nathan: okay tabulator on 3.6.7 works fine, latest refactor branch
- 00:29:40 [kennyluck_]
- kennyluck_ (~kennyluck@EM114-48-36-112.pool.e-mobile.ne.jp) has joined #dig
- 00:32:53 [kennyluck]
- kennyluck has quit (Ping timeout: 240 seconds)
- 00:32:54 [kennyluck_]
- kennyluck_ is now known as kennyluck
- 00:45:57 [kennyluck]
- kennyluck has quit (Ping timeout: 265 seconds)
- 01:19:45 [mcherian]
- mcherian (~mathew@c-24-61-8-94.hsd1.ma.comcast.net) has joined #dig
- 01:24:45 [mcherian]
- mcherian has quit (Quit: Ex-Chat)
- 01:35:45 [melvster]
- melvster has quit (Ping timeout: 245 seconds)
- 01:45:11 [nunnun]
- nunnun is now known as nunnun_away
- 02:00:05 [mcherian]
- mcherian (~mathew@c-24-61-8-94.hsd1.ma.comcast.net) has joined #dig
- 02:27:43 [kennyluck]
- kennyluck (~kennyluck@133.27.228.170) has joined #dig
- 02:53:40 [lkagal]
- lkagal has quit (Quit: lkagal)
- 02:57:35 [lkagal]
- lkagal (~lkagal@pool-96-237-240-136.bstnma.fios.verizon.net) has joined #dig
- 03:01:24 [timbl]
- timbl has quit (Ping timeout: 248 seconds)
- 03:18:34 [nunnun_away]
- nunnun_away is now known as nunnun
- 03:19:08 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 03:53:25 [oshani]
- oshani (~oshani@c-71-233-151-72.hsd1.ma.comcast.net) has joined #dig
- 04:02:10 [mcherian]
- mcherian has quit (Ping timeout: 265 seconds)
- 04:44:27 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 04:51:57 [lkagal]
- lkagal has quit (Quit: lkagal)
- 05:30:02 [mhausenblas]
- mhausenblas (~mhausenbl@wg1-nat.fwgal01.deri.ie) has joined #dig
- 05:54:30 [drrho]
- drrho (~rho@chello213047112079.11.11.vie.surfer.at) has joined #dig
- 06:07:10 [melvster]
- melvster (~melvster@p5797FC1C.dip.t-dialin.net) has joined #dig
- 07:00:27 [kennyluck]
- kennyluck has quit (Quit: kennyluck)
- 07:06:01 [drrho]
- drrho has quit (Remote host closed the connection)
- 07:08:34 [kennyluck]
- kennyluck (~kennyluck@2001:200:1c0:2900:225:ff:fe4d:f8c7) has joined #dig
- 07:12:02 [kennyluck]
- kennyluck has quit (Client Quit)
- 07:26:59 [kennyluck]
- kennyluck (~kennyluck@133.27.228.170) has joined #dig
- 08:24:18 [nunnun]
- nunnun is now known as nunnun_away
- 08:50:00 [kennyluck]
- kennyluck has quit (Quit: kennyluck)
- 09:43:04 [mhausenblas]
- mhausenblas has quit (Quit: brb)
- 11:27:25 [RalphS]
- RalphS (~swick@30-7-139.wireless.csail.mit.edu) has joined #dig
- 11:30:14 [oshani]
- oshani (~oshani@c-71-233-151-72.hsd1.ma.comcast.net) has joined #dig
- 11:46:54 [timbl]
- timbl (~timbl@74.198.12.14) has joined #dig
- 11:58:07 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 12:07:41 [nunnun_away]
- nunnun_away is now known as nunnun
- 12:18:40 [melvster]
- melvster has quit (Remote host closed the connection)
- 12:18:49 [oshani]
- oshani (~oshani@c-71-233-151-72.hsd1.ma.comcast.net) has joined #dig
- 12:19:04 [melvster]
- melvster (~melvster@p5797FC1C.dip.t-dialin.net) has joined #dig
- 13:16:53 [lkagal]
- lkagal (~lkagal@pool-96-237-240-136.bstnma.fios.verizon.net) has joined #dig
- 14:20:00 [melvster]
- melvster has quit (Ping timeout: 276 seconds)
- 14:22:32 [lkagal]
- lkagal has quit (Quit: lkagal)
- 14:23:32 [lkagal]
- lkagal (~lkagal@pool-96-237-240-136.bstnma.fios.verizon.net) has joined #dig
- 14:23:54 [melvster]
- melvster (~melvster@p579F94BA.dip.t-dialin.net) has joined #dig
- 14:31:42 [kennyluck]
- kennyluck (~kennyluck@EM114-48-72-43.pool.e-mobile.ne.jp) has joined #dig
- 14:51:11 [timbl]
- timbl has quit (Ping timeout: 240 seconds)
- 14:54:22 [timbl]
- timbl (~timbl@PC001a80d47d78-WM0003D7097db5.wbb.net.cable.rogers.com) has joined #dig
- 14:56:14 [mcherian]
- mcherian (~mathew@31-34-55.wireless.csail.mit.edu) has joined #dig
- 14:57:04 [timbl]
- timbl has quit (Remote host closed the connection)
- 14:58:58 [timbl]
- timbl (~timbl@74.198.12.14) has joined #dig
- 15:23:55 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 15:48:35 [amy]
- amy has quit (Quit: bye)
- 15:53:32 [knappy]
- knappy (~haoqi@31-33-15.wireless.csail.mit.edu) has joined #dig
- 16:14:08 [oshani]
- oshani (~oshani@24-1-117.dynamic.csail.mit.edu) has joined #dig
- 17:11:16 [melvster]
- melvster has quit (Remote host closed the connection)
- 17:11:27 [melvster]
- melvster (~melvster@p579F94BA.dip.t-dialin.net) has joined #dig
- 17:12:14 [drrho]
- drrho (~rho@chello213047112079.11.11.vie.surfer.at) has joined #dig
- 17:26:23 [knappy]
- hey
- 17:26:32 [knappy]
- is the tabulator broken for you guys too?
- 17:32:10 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 17:35:11 [melvster]
- not me
- 17:47:34 [knappy]
- melvster, it's NOT broken for you?
- 17:49:31 [nunnun]
- nunnun is now known as nunnun_away
- 17:50:28 [knappy]
- it's broken for both me and Oshani
- 17:55:57 [melvster]
- hmm
- 17:56:26 [melvster]
- not sure why, but i dont seem to have an issue, firefox 3.6.6 nathan said it worked with 3.6.7 too
- 17:57:17 [oshani]
- oshani (~oshani@24-1-117.dynamic.csail.mit.edu) has joined #dig
- 18:16:15 [knappy]
- whoa Oshani
- 18:16:24 [knappy]
- my tabulator, randomly worked again
- 18:16:32 [knappy]
- I have no idea what was the problem
- 18:16:48 [oshani]
- hmm... you remember what you did? :)
- 18:16:54 [knappy]
- I just restarted it
- 18:16:59 [oshani]
- okay
- 18:16:59 [knappy]
- the same version
- 18:17:12 [knappy]
- I didn't change to an older version,
- 18:17:33 [knappy]
- I was checking, right before I was about to change to an older version, that it was still broken
- 18:17:40 [knappy]
- but then, it was not broken ...
- 18:24:36 [oshani]
- okay, then perhaps another extension I am developing is interfering with Tabulator
- 19:09:47 [knappy]
- Does anyone know how to show an alert with "addEventListener"?
- 19:10:06 [knappy]
- I made a button called b_submit
- 19:10:18 [knappy]
- b_submit.addEventListener("click", showAlert(), false);
- 19:10:42 [knappy]
- where showAlert has one line
- 19:10:45 [knappy]
- alert('hi');
- 19:11:23 [knappy]
- but Tabulator gives an error
- 19:11:27 [knappy]
- "ReferenceError: alert is not defined"
- 19:13:15 [knappy]
- oh I think I know why now
- 19:13:23 [knappy]
- it's because this is not client-side javascript
- 19:13:30 [knappy]
- so alert doesn't work
- 19:13:32 [knappy]
- :(
- 19:14:15 [knappy]
- Maybe Oshani knows another way of showing alert messages in panes?
- 19:16:51 [oshani]
- knappy, where are you using the alert?
- 19:18:57 [oshani]
- much of the Tabulator code in the refactor branch is written so that it is run before the contentDocument is loaded. And apparently alert is not defined in the xpcom layer
- 19:19:14 [oshani]
- you might still be able to use tabulator.log though
- 19:20:57 [oshani]
- it is *still* client-side javascript, just that FF does not let you alert
- 19:22:03 [knappy]
- ff doesn't allow alerts
- 19:22:04 [knappy]
- wow
- 19:22:19 [knappy]
- ok let me try tabulator.log
- 19:23:02 [knappy]
- TypeError: tabulator.log is not a function
- 19:23:23 [knappy]
- what I want to do is to show some kind of signal that my button clicking works
- 19:23:37 [knappy]
- because I don't think it works
- 19:23:50 [knappy]
- and I want to figure out where it doesn't work
- 19:23:57 [oshani]
- you can also use dump()
- 19:24:04 [oshani]
- to write to stdout
- 19:24:17 [oshani]
- but then you have to start FF from the console
- 19:24:23 [knappy]
- for both?
- 19:24:39 [oshani]
- no, just for the dump
- 19:27:17 [knappy]
- is stdout for javascript?
- 19:39:08 [oshani]
- stdout == console
- 19:47:16 [knappy]
- knappy has quit (Quit: knappy)
- 19:50:45 [knappy]
- knappy (~haoqi@24-1-128.dynamic.csail.mit.edu) has joined #dig
- 20:08:03 [knappy]
- here is a strange thing
- 20:08:47 [knappy]
- if I make addEventListener's 2nd argument point to an outside function like:
- 20:08:54 [knappy]
- function testfunc(){
- 20:08:54 [knappy]
- dump('i work! ');
- 20:08:54 [knappy]
- }
- 20:08:55 [knappy]
-
- 20:08:55 [knappy]
- b_submit.addEventListener("click", testfunc(), false);
- 20:09:00 [knappy]
- I get an error
- 20:09:07 [knappy]
- [Exception... "Could not convert JavaScript argument" nsresult: "0x80570009 (NS_ERROR_XPC_BAD_CONVERT_JS)" location: "JS frame :: chrome://tabulator/content/js/panes/pubsPane.js :: anonymous :: line 114" data: no]
- 20:09:07 [knappy]
- No stack available.
- 20:09:23 [knappy]
- If I put it inside, like:
- 20:09:24 [knappy]
- b_submit.addEventListener("click", function(){ dump('hi theraae');}, false);
- 20:09:31 [knappy]
- it has no error
- 20:11:46 [knappy]
- Oshani told me it's because of Javascript's closures
- 20:11:46 [knappy]
- :D
- 20:18:00 [RalphS]
- RalphS has quit (Quit: leaving ...)
- 20:29:28 [amy]
- amy (~amy@31-35-122.wireless.csail.mit.edu) has joined #dig
- 20:31:00 [kennyluck_]
- kennyluck_ (~kennyluck@EM111-188-31-21.pool.e-mobile.ne.jp) has joined #dig
- 20:34:05 [kennyluck]
- kennyluck has quit (Ping timeout: 245 seconds)
- 20:34:06 [kennyluck_]
- kennyluck_ is now known as kennyluck
- 20:38:22 [nunnun_away]
- nunnun_away is now known as nunnun
- 20:44:27 [drrho]
- drrho has quit (Remote host closed the connection)
- 20:55:57 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 20:56:20 [knappy]
- knappy has quit (Quit: knappy)
- 21:01:14 [knappy]
- knappy (~haoqi@31-33-15.wireless.csail.mit.edu) has joined #dig
- 21:07:00 [oshani]
- oshani (~oshani@31-35-71.wireless.csail.mit.edu) has joined #dig
- 21:17:51 [knappy]
- knappy has quit (Quit: knappy)
- 21:36:07 [nunnun]
- nunnun is now known as nunnun_away
- 21:45:01 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 21:53:44 [oshani]
- oshani (~oshani@31-35-71.wireless.csail.mit.edu) has joined #dig
- 22:03:52 [nunnun_away]
- nunnun_away is now known as nunnun
- 22:09:33 [oshani]
- oshani has quit (Quit: Mama nidi!)
- 22:35:43 [nunnun]
- nunnun is now known as nunnun_away
- 22:35:46 [nunnun_away]
- nunnun_away is now known as nunnun
- 22:48:46 [timbl]
- timbl has quit (Quit: timbl)
- 23:26:41 [nunnun]
- nunnun is now known as nunnun_away